- The distance between Kasama, Zambia and Baton Rouge, La, Usa is approximately 13,665 km or 8,492 mi.
- To reach Kasama in this distance one would set out from Baton Rouge, La bearing 82.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Kasama bearing 119.8° or ESE .
- Kasama has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Baton Rouge, La has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 0.1 °C (0.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12 °C (21.6°F) less in Kasama.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 203.5 mm (8 in) less which is equivalent to 203.5 l/m² (4.99 US gal/ft²) or 2,035,000 l/ha (217,555 US gal/ac) less. About 7/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.3° higher in Kasama than in Baton Rouge, La.
